The Rekon4 is the evolution of the original #MicroLongRange after considering the feedback of countless FPV enthusiasts who chose to add a 4" cruiser to their fleet last year:
Instead of a 16x16 or AIO, the Rekon4 features a full 20x20 stack with an F722 flight controller and 28AESC—more than enough processing power, an oversized ESC, and plenty of UARTS ensure the Rekon4 is a 100% reliable tool for long-range adventures beyond no recovery zones!
Compared with the original design, the Rekon4 has been slightly stretched to accommodate a naked GoPro and large batteries at the same time without running out of space on the top plate or having to mount the battery sideways.
As usual, the digital version will offer the amazing DJI HD FPV, but we have also put great effort into making the analog FPV feed as pleasant as possible by using a high quality 19x19 micro cam with a large 1/1.8" CMOS sensor instead of the cheap 14x14 nano cam with 1/3" sensors most competitors use. Paired with a powerful 800mW VTX, this will ensure an enjoyable visual experience.
Along with the regular 4024 props, the Rekon4 will also include the all-new 4019 folding props by Gemfan, making it even more compact and easier to stow in a backpack.
On top of the new features, the Rekon4 will, of course, also keep all the things that made the original #MicroLongRange such an amazing platform, including:
1404 2800kV motors optimized for maximum efficiency and flight times of over 30min on 18650 lithium-ion batteries or over 10min while staying sub 250g with a 650mah 4S.
A buzzer with an independent battery to ensure your quad can be found and recovered even after a hard crash that ejects the battery.
Dead cat arms making sure no props are in your FPV feed or GoPro footage.
M80 GPS for real long-range capability and safety features like return to home.
